ISLAMABAD (92 News) – The accountability court on Monday extended the physical remand of Pakistan Peoples Party’s (PPP) lawmaker Faryal Talpur till July 29 in fake bank accounts case. Faryal Talpur was presented before Islamabad accountability court. The NAB prosecutor pleaded the court for another extension in physical remand of Talpur for further interrogation. Judge Muhammad Bashir accepted the request of the NAB and the PPP lawmaker remanded into NAB custody till July 29. Faryal Talpur is under house arrest in her residence in Islamabad. Court approves physical remand of Faryal Talpur till June 24 On June 15, an accountability court had remanded Talpur, sister of PPP co-chairman Asif Ali Zardari in the custody of the National Accountability Bureau (NAB) for 9 days. The National Accountability Bureau (NAB) had arrested Talpur, sister of PPP co-chairman Asif Ali Zardari, in the money laundering case.Former president Asif Ali Zardari is already under arrest. On June 10, the NAB arrested Pakistan Peoples’ Party (PPP) co-chairman Asif Ali Zardari from his Islamabad residence after the Islamabad High Court’s (IHC) rejected his pre-arrest bail plea in the money laundering case.
